Dhansri Population - Muzaffarnagar, Uttar Pradesh
Dhansri is a large village located in Jansath Tehsil of Muzaffarnagar district, Uttar Pradesh with total 992 families residing. The Dhansri village has population of 6688 of which 3575 are males while 3113 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dhansri village population of children with age 0-6 is 998 which makes up 14.92 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dhansri village is 871 which is lower than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Dhansri as per census is 763, lower than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Dhansri village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Dhansri village was 68.93 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Dhansri Male literacy stands at 77.80 % while female literacy rate was 58.97 %.

Dhansri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 992 | - | - |
Population | 6,688 | 3,575 | 3,113 |
Child (0-6) | 998 | 566 | 432 |
Schedule Caste | 837 | 461 | 376 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 68.93 % | 77.80 % | 58.97 % |
Total Workers | 2,115 | 1,843 | 272 |
Main Worker | 1,861 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 254 | 108 | 146 |
